Transaction 73cf52af9960213ed12361ff9610a8cb86b533cf383e2a496a40b16094c8b7e6
1 Input
1 Output
-
73cf52af9960213ed12361ff9610a8cb86b533cf383e2a496a40b16094c8b7e6:0
- value
- 1985310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d7d9ceb206595767057735dac2db863d4255109 OP_EQUAL
- address
- 3Mt9jgPZHQSXkinSRYzp4VTamhXvCboSqe